Job Description

The Math Teacher position is responsible for coaching, motivating and instructing high school students within the company model and with attention given to each student’s Individual Graduation Plan (IGP). All for-credit courses are aligned to state standards and are delivered in such a way to engage student learning, and accelerate the accumulation of credits through a mastery-based educational model. In many respects, the teacher acts more like a coach and mentor in this environment and is specifically focused on ensuring the success of his/her students.

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Provide a learning environment of high student accountability that is student-centered and aligned with the school’s academic goals and specified objectives.
  • Provide instruction, direction and leadership within the classroom by displaying an effective working knowledge of the subject matter and by demonstrating best practices relating to teaching/instructional techniques.
  • Assist in all initiatives to ensure school meets defined FTE enrollment and attendance goals.
  • Maintain progress monitoring reports, attendance and behavioral records, academic grades, and other student records as required by state regulatory guidelines and company policy and procedures.
  • Collaborate effectively and professionally with peers to develop, plan, and implement best educational practices based upon the individual academic needs of the students that are aligned with company goals.
  • Participate in professional development courses or activities to maintain appropriate certification or credentials based on position.
  • Facilitate Math Interventions as necessary.
  • Perform all other duties as assigned, which are aligned in accordance with company policy and procedures to ensure student educational and behavioral goals and objectives are achieved.

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Education or related field from an accredited college or university is required.
  • Appropriate Teacher’s certification in Math 6-12.
  • Knowledge of the principles of secondary education.
  • Knowledge of curriculum and instructional theory.
  • Knowledge, skills and ability to analyze and use data to drive program improvement.
  • Ability to communicate effectively both orally and in writing.
  • Previous experience and/or the ability to work with over-age and at-risk youth is preferred.
